BrightPath Early Learning & Child Care in Newtown, Wales is seeking an Associate Center Director to join their team. The role involves working with the Center Director, ensuring the safety of children, and managing classroom operations.
Ideal candidates will have an Associate's Degree in Early Childhood Education and at least 2 years of childcare experience.
Benefits include:
- a generous childcare discount
- health insurance
- opportunities for professional development

How to prepare for a job interview at BrightPath Early Learning & Child Care
✨Know Your Stuff
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of early childhood education principles and practices. Familiarise yourself with BrightPath's values and mission, as well as any recent news or updates about the company. This will show that you're genuinely interested in the role and the organisation.
✨Showcase Your Experience
Prepare specific examples from your past childcare experience that highlight your leadership skills and ability to manage classroom operations. Think about challenges you've faced and how you overcame them, as this will demonstrate your problem-solving abilities and readiness for the Associate Center Director role.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Come prepared with questions that reflect your interest in the position and the centre. Inquire about their approach to child safety, staff development opportunities, or how they foster a positive learning environment. This not only shows your enthusiasm but also helps you gauge if the centre aligns with your values.
✨Dress the Part
While the childcare environment may be casual, it's important to present yourself professionally for the interview. Opt for smart-casual attire that reflects your seriousness about the role while still being comfortable. First impressions matter, and looking polished can set a positive tone for the conversation.
